Long division with numbers missing, rational thinking , algebra, trig, time-distance, distance-fuel, time-fuel, rearranging equations. All without "nice numbers" like you get at school, and no calculator either.
The only ones you can practice for a are the two maths ones. The other stuff is all innate ability, things like mental cognition and spatial awareness - stuff you won't be able to train up in a week.
